20' HC Open Top Container: A Versatile Shipping Solution

A common 20' high cube (HC) open top container offers unmatched flexibility in freight transport. These containers are engineered to provide a spacious, unobstructed loading space for shipping an array of merchandise. From heavy machinery to loose shipments, the open top design allows for easy loading and unloading utilizing various mechanisms.

This design is particularly advantageous for businesses that transport items of unusual shape or size, offering a cost-effective solution for their shipping needs.

The open top design also improves protection during transport as it allows for easy inspection of the contents. Additionally, these containers are often equipped with covers to protect the cargo from elements, ensuring its quality throughout the journey.

Moving Outsized Shipments with a 20' Flat Rack Container

When transporting large and bulky cargo, a standard container won't do. This is where the 20' Flat Rack Container comes in as a robust option designed to accommodate these unusual shipments.

Built with heavy-duty steel framing, these containers offer an unobstructed platform, permitting you to securely load a wide selection of items. Whether it's equipment for construction projects or large structures, the 20' Flat Rack Container provides the durability necessary to guarantee safe movement.

One of the key advantages of a 20' Flat Rack Container is its versatility. They can be modified with various attachments like side rails and lashing points, further enhancing the safety of your cargo during transit.

Picking the Right Container: A Guide to 10', 20', and HC Options

When selecting a container for your goods, it's essential to consider factors like size and intended use. Standard container sizes typically include 10', 20', and HC (High Cube). Each option provides unique advantages.

A 10' container is perfect for smaller cargos. It's comparatively affordable and easier to handle. A 20' container is the most popular size, offering a good compromise of space and cost-effectiveness. It can hold a broader range of goods.

The HC container, also known as a High Cube, is higher than a standard 20' container. This additional space allows for increased load. However, it may require special handling due to its size.

Before making your decision, carefully evaluate your transport needs and speak with a logistics expert for tailored guidance.
